The 2009 Treasure Market will likely be one of the most talked-about events of the year. Legions of people will line up March 26-29 in order to have a chance at buying some stellar merchandise. Proceeds help the acquisition fund for the Cantor Arts Center at Stanford University. For further information, call (650) 326-4533, or visit www.museum.stanford.edu/tm.
The Alliance League of Los Gatos-Saratoga will sponsor another of its hit Antique Show-and-Tell programs April 18. It’s a chance to have your family heirlooms or flea market finds evaluated by a team of experts. Indulge in a gourmet lunch while you wait your turn. Proceeds fund a variety of philanthropic community projects. For more information, call (408) 278-5300.
A sizable chunk of the collecting community was sorely disappointed there was no show held in Pleasanton last October. The street faire was managed for many years by Don Frate who suddenly passed away Sept. 28. Jerry and Betsy Goldman - the promoters who organize the Alameda Point Antiques and Collectibles Faire the first Sunday of each month - will now sponsor these shows. The 2009 dates are May 24 and Oct. 11. Details: (510) 522-7500.
